Assess Your Phone’s Value

Before listing your phone, determine its worth. Factors influencing value include the model, age, condition, and market demand. Use online tools and resources to get an estimate:

  • Check popular resale websites like Gazelle, Swappa, or eBay.
  • Use online valuation tools specific to your phone brand.
  • Compare prices for similar models in similar conditions.

Choose the Right Selling Platform

Different platforms offer various advantages. Consider these options based on your priorities:

  • Online Marketplaces (e.g., eBay, Amazon): Reach a wide audience, but may involve fees and shipping logistics.
  • Specialized Resellers (e.g., Gazelle, Decluttr): Offer quick sales and instant quotes, often with free shipping.
  • Local Classifieds (e.g., Facebook Marketplace, Craigslist): No shipping needed, but require in-person exchanges and safety precautions.

Prepare Your Phone for Sale

Ensure your phone is in the best condition to attract buyers and get a good price. Follow these steps:

  • Back up your data and perform a factory reset.
  • Clean the device thoroughly.
  • Take clear, detailed photos from multiple angles.
  • Gather accessories like chargers or cases if included.

Consider Timing and Carrier Policies

Timing can affect your sale price. Selling before switching carriers can be advantageous, especially if your device is compatible with the new carrier. Also, check your carrier’s policies regarding device unlocking and trade-ins:

  • Request an unlock code if necessary, to increase resale value.
  • Verify if your carrier offers trade-in programs for additional discounts.

Maximize Your Sale and Protect Yourself

To ensure a smooth transaction, follow these tips:

  • Set a fair price based on your research.
  • Be honest about the condition and functionality of your device.
  • Use secure payment methods if selling online.
  • Meet in safe, public locations if selling locally.
